Our partner is looking for a Senior Director, Global Medical Capability Excellence Lead based in United States. This senior leadership role will shape how global medical capabilities are deployed, embedded, and continuously improved across a complex, international organization. You will translate capability strategy into practical execution, ensuring teams have the governance, processes, and tools needed to operate effectively. The role partners closely with global, regional, business-unit, and affiliate stakeholders to drive alignment and measurable impact. You will lead governance forums, prioritize improvement opportunities, and establish clear performance measures against strategic roadmaps. The position also plays a key role in integrating newly acquired ventures and managing organizational change across medical functions. Success requires strategic thinking, strong influence, and the ability to turn complex stakeholder input into decisive action. This is an opportunity to shape operating excellence in medical affairs while ultimately helping accelerate better outcomes for healthcare professionals and patients. Strategy, governance, and continuous improvement: Define and evolve the global medical capability strategy and multi-year roadmap; establish frameworks to assess implementation progress and impact; align priorities across global, regional, business-unit, and affiliate stakeholders; and lead governance forums that support prioritization, decision-making, and performance tracking. Capability deployment: Coordinate the global rollout of medical capabilities through capability-lead forums and communities of practice; oversee capability deep-dives, self-assessments, follow-up actions, and deployment initiatives; prioritize opportunities based on impact, feasibility, and strategic relevance; and promote best-practice sharing and learning. Operational and process excellence: Help teams establish and optimize core processes, identify cross-functional gaps and pain points, and coordinate initiatives that improve operating models and end-to-end capability delivery across multiple teams and geographies. New venture integration: Assess medical activities associated with newly acquired ventures, ensure requirements are incorporated according to development stage, and evaluate the organizational capacity needed to support integration and ongoing execution. Change management: Partner with capability leaders and relevant internal teams to assess the organizational impact of changes to medical capabilities and processes, then develop and execute stakeholder engagement and communication plans that support effective adoption. Executive stakeholder engagement: Communicate progress, insights, risks, strategic priorities, and recommended trade-offs to senior stakeholders, translating complex information into clear actions and decisions. Performance and impact management: Maintain visibility into capability performance and roadmap progress, identify areas requiring intervention, and ensure capability deployment and process improvements deliver measurable and sustainable impact. Cross-functional leadership: Lead complex initiatives where you may not be the subject-matter expert, build alignment across diverse stakeholder groups, challenge the status quo constructively, and drive strategy through to execution.
